Root canal treatment is a procedure used to treat infection or inflammation within the inner part of a tooth. When the dental pulp becomes damaged due to deep decay, trauma, or cracks, treatment may be needed to prevent the infection from spreading and to preserve the natural tooth.
During treatment, the affected pulp is carefully removed, the root canals are cleaned and disinfected, and the space is sealed to protect the tooth from further infection. The tooth is then restored to help return its strength, function, and appearance.

Root canal treatment may be recommended when a tooth has:
* Deep decay reaching the pulp
* Persistent or severe toothache
* Prolonged sensitivity to hot or cold
* Pain when biting or chewing
* Swelling or tenderness around the tooth
* Damage caused by trauma or cracks
With modern techniques and local anesthesia, root canal treatment can generally be performed comfortably. Some tenderness may occur after treatment, but this is usually temporary and manageable.
The goal of root canal treatment is simple: eliminate infection, relieve discomfort, and preserve your natural tooth for as long as possible.
1. Examination
The tooth is assessed clinically and, when needed, with dental imaging to determine the extent of the problem.
2. Cleaning the Canals
The infected or inflamed pulp is removed, and the root canals are carefully cleaned and disinfected.
3. Sealing the Tooth
The cleaned canals are sealed to help prevent bacteria from entering again.
4. Final Restoration
The tooth is restored to regain its function and protect it from further damage. In some cases, a dental crown may be recommended for additional strength.
